Kurzbeschreibung This book is an outcome of the research project “ECOBRIDGE – Demonstration of ECOnomical BRIDGE solutions based on innovative composite dowels and integrated abutments – RFCS – CT 2010-00024”, which has been co-funded by the Research Fund for Coal and Steel (R.F.C.S.) of the European Community. The main topics of the book are the following: design of integral bridges, innovative composite dowels for the shear transmission, construction of bridges, structural analysis of bridges and monitoring. The book joins the technical experience and the contributions of the involved research partners. The technical content of all the papers is present-day in the field of the design, construction and monitoring of innovative composite bridges. The efficient design and construction improve and consolidate the market position of steel construction and steel producing industry. In addition, the advanced forms of construction are contributing to savings in material and energy consumption for the structure during production and maintenance. All time savings in construction and maintenance result in large benefits for the bridge owners but also for the community as less disturbance of the traffic will occur.
